Programming by optimisation: Computer-aided design of high-performance algorithms for hard combinatorial problems
优化编程:针对硬组合问题的高性能算法的计算机辅助设计
基本信息
- 批准号:238788-2010
- 负责人:
- 金额:$ 4.37万
- 依托单位:
- 依托单位国家:加拿大
- 项目类别:Discovery Grants Program - Individual
- 财政年份:2012
- 资助国家:加拿大
- 起止时间:2012-01-01 至 2013-12-31
- 项目状态:已结题
- 来源:
- 关键词:
项目摘要
High-performance algorithms for solving hard computational problems are found at the core of many complex software systems used in real-world applications. The overall goal of my research is to develop and establish a paradigm for the development of such algorithms that I call "programming by optimisation (PBO)". The key idea behind this paradigm is for human experts to specify not an algorithm, but a potentially large design space of algorithms, and to use automated methods to find performance-optimised algorithms within this space. This approach allows human experts to focus on the creative task of thinking about possible mechanisms for solving given problems; at the same time, once a rich and potentially large design space has been specified, the automated search for a performance-optimised algorithm within it can be specific to a particular type of input, such that custom-optimised designs for different application situations can be obtained with minimal human effort.
用于解决复杂计算问题的高性能算法是现实世界应用程序中使用的许多复杂软件系统的核心。我研究的总体目标是开发和建立一种开发这类算法的范例,我称之为“通过优化编程(PBO)”。这一范例背后的关键思想是让人类专家指定的不是一个算法,而是一个潜在的巨大的算法设计空间,并使用自动化方法在这个空间内找到性能优化的算法。这种方法允许人类专家专注于创造性的任务,即思考用于解决给定问题的可能机制;同时,一旦指定了丰富且潜在较大的设计空间,则对其中的性能优化算法的自动搜索可以特定于特定类型的输入,从而可以用最少的人力获得针对不同应用情况的定制优化设计。
项目成果
期刊论文数量(0)
专著数量(0)
科研奖励数量(0)
会议论文数量(0)
专利数量(0)
数据更新时间:{{ journalArticles.updateTime }}
{{
item.title }}
{{ item.translation_title }}
- DOI:
{{ item.doi }} - 发表时间:
{{ item.publish_year }} - 期刊:
- 影响因子:{{ item.factor }}
- 作者:
{{ item.authors }} - 通讯作者:
{{ item.author }}
数据更新时间:{{ journalArticles.updateTime }}
{{ item.title }}
- 作者:
{{ item.author }}
数据更新时间:{{ monograph.updateTime }}
{{ item.title }}
- 作者:
{{ item.author }}
数据更新时间:{{ sciAawards.updateTime }}
{{ item.title }}
- 作者:
{{ item.author }}
数据更新时间:{{ conferencePapers.updateTime }}
{{ item.title }}
- 作者:
{{ item.author }}
数据更新时间:{{ patent.updateTime }}
Hoos, HolgerH其他文献
Hoos, HolgerH的其他文献
{{
item.title }}
{{ item.translation_title }}
- DOI:
{{ item.doi }} - 发表时间:
{{ item.publish_year }} - 期刊:
- 影响因子:{{ item.factor }}
- 作者:
{{ item.authors }} - 通讯作者:
{{ item.author }}
{{ truncateString('Hoos, HolgerH', 18)}}的其他基金
Programming by optimisation: Computer-aided design of high-performance algorithms for hard combinatorial problems
优化编程:针对硬组合问题的高性能算法的计算机辅助设计
- 批准号:
238788-2010 - 财政年份:2014
- 资助金额:
$ 4.37万 - 项目类别:
Discovery Grants Program - Individual
Programming by optimisation: Computer-aided design of high-performance algorithms for hard combinatorial problems
优化编程:针对硬组合问题的高性能算法的计算机辅助设计
- 批准号:
238788-2010 - 财政年份:2013
- 资助金额:
$ 4.37万 - 项目类别:
Discovery Grants Program - Individual
Programming by optimisation: Computer-aided design of high-performance algorithms for hard combinatorial problems
优化编程:针对硬组合问题的高性能算法的计算机辅助设计
- 批准号:
401376-2010 - 财政年份:2012
- 资助金额:
$ 4.37万 - 项目类别:
Discovery Grants Program - Accelerator Supplements
相似海外基金
Optimisation of Plastic Packaging through Computer Aided Design - Part 2
通过计算机辅助设计优化塑料包装 - 第 2 部分
- 批准号:
10059224 - 财政年份:2023
- 资助金额:
$ 4.37万 - 项目类别:
Collaborative R&D
Optimisation of Plastic Packaging through Computer Aided Design
通过计算机辅助设计优化塑料包装
- 批准号:
10006805 - 财政年份:2021
- 资助金额:
$ 4.37万 - 项目类别:
Feasibility Studies
Optimisation of pre- and post-procedural patient assessment for transcatheter heart valve replacement using personalised computer modelling
使用个性化计算机模型优化经导管心脏瓣膜置换术术前和术后患者评估
- 批准号:
2288572 - 财政年份:2019
- 资助金额:
$ 4.37万 - 项目类别:
Studentship
Optimisation for the Computer Aided Design of 3D-Printed Microwave Components
3D 打印微波组件的计算机辅助设计优化
- 批准号:
2128065 - 财政年份:2018
- 资助金额:
$ 4.37万 - 项目类别:
Studentship
Human-Computer Optimisation for Water Systems Planning and Management (HOWS)
水系统规划和管理的人机优化 (HOWS)
- 批准号:
EP/P009441/1 - 财政年份:2017
- 资助金额:
$ 4.37万 - 项目类别:
Research Grant
Development of computer-based optimisation to improve hypersonic aerodynamic design.
开发基于计算机的优化以改进高超音速空气动力学设计。
- 批准号:
DE140101546 - 财政年份:2014
- 资助金额:
$ 4.37万 - 项目类别:
Discovery Early Career Researcher Award
Programming by optimisation: Computer-aided design of high-performance algorithms for hard combinatorial problems
优化编程:针对硬组合问题的高性能算法的计算机辅助设计
- 批准号:
238788-2010 - 财政年份:2014
- 资助金额:
$ 4.37万 - 项目类别:
Discovery Grants Program - Individual
Distributed large-scale optimisation methods in computer vision
计算机视觉中的分布式大规模优化方法
- 批准号:
DE130101775 - 财政年份:2013
- 资助金额:
$ 4.37万 - 项目类别:
Discovery Early Career Researcher Award
Programming by optimisation: Computer-aided design of high-performance algorithms for hard combinatorial problems
优化编程:针对硬组合问题的高性能算法的计算机辅助设计
- 批准号:
238788-2010 - 财政年份:2013
- 资助金额:
$ 4.37万 - 项目类别:
Discovery Grants Program - Individual
Programming by optimisation: Computer-aided design of high-performance algorithms for hard combinatorial problems
优化编程:针对硬组合问题的高性能算法的计算机辅助设计
- 批准号:
401376-2010 - 财政年份:2012
- 资助金额:
$ 4.37万 - 项目类别:
Discovery Grants Program - Accelerator Supplements